Frequently Asked Questions about Red Mountain Apartments with Laundry Rooms

What is the Cheapest Laundry Rooms apartment in Red Mountain?

Currently the most affordable Apartment in Red Mountain with Laundry Rooms is at Terrace Apartments listed at $770.

How much is the average rent for Red Mountain Apartments with Laundry Rooms?

The average rent for a Apartment in Red Mountain with Laundry Rooms is $1,632.

What is the largest Red Mountain Apartment for rent with Laundry Rooms?

Today's Apartment with Laundry Rooms and the most square footage in Red Mountain is a 2,400 square feet unit starting from $810 at The Sheraton.

What is the average size for Red Mountain Apartments for rent with Laundry Rooms?

The average size for a rental with Laundry Rooms in Red Mountain is currently at 625 sq ft.
